YOUR ROLE


Within Greater China perimeters, focus on trade management, by leveraging global and local ocean freight procurement processes, delivering competitive pricing and tailored solutions to drive the growth of China’s prepaid business.

 

 

WHAT ARE YOU GOING TO DO?

  • Negotiate ocean freight rates and solutions with multiple shipping lines.
  • Collaborate closely with regional and head office procurement teams, ensuring timely feedback and solutions for China BD and local entities.
  • Build and maintain strong relationships with core and strategic carrier partners in China.
  • Ensure full alignment of China operations with global core carrier policies.
  • Provide dedicated support to the BD team in China to drive ocean freight business growth.
  • Participate in customer visits alongside the BD team when required.
  • Partner with carriers in China to develop innovative solutions and products (e.g., intermodal, green logistics, reefer, DG, NOR, etc.).
  • Monitor, collect, and share market intelligence on a regular basis.
  • Coordinate with the tender team and BD team to support tenders, short bids, and spot opportunities.
  • Attend Tender/RFQ sign-off sessions.
  • Analyze market trends and recommend selling rates (RSR).
  • Act as the escalation point for BD teams and entities in case of carrier-related issues.
  • Support the ocean freight sustainability team in designing and implementing sustainability initiatives.
  • Work with Cargo Flow Management (CFM) to oversee contract fulfillment, with emphasis on prepaid allocation compliance.
  • Conduct regular review meetings with carriers to strengthen cooperation.
  • Ensure DMP is accurately updated with prepaid rate filings.
  • Prepare monthly reports on trade lane development and performance.
  • Handle ac-hot tasks related to trade lane development as needed.
  • Serve as the key liaison between China and destination countries.
  • Drive the creation and development of new ocean freight products.
